Licinini is a tribe of ground beetles in the family Carabidae. There are more than 20 genera and 240 described species in Licinini.[1][2]

Genera

[edit]

These 21 genera belong to the tribe Licinini:

  • Badister Clairville, 1806
  • Colpostoma Semenov, 1889
  • Derostichus Motschulsky, 1860
  • Dicaelus Bonelli, 1813
  • Dicrochile Guérin-Méneville, 1846
  • Dilonchus Andrewes, 1936
  • Diplocheila Brullé, 1835
  • Eurygnathus Wollaston, 1854
  • Eutogeneius Solier, 1849
  • Hormacrus Sloane, 1898
  • Lacordairia Laporte, 1867
  • Lestignathus Erichson, 1842
  • Licinus Latreille, 1802
  • Microferonia Blackburn, 1890
  • Microzargus Sciaky & Facchini, 1997
  • Omestes Andrewes, 1933
  • Physolaesthus Chaudoir, 1850
  • Platylytron W.J.MacLeay, 1873
  • Siagonyx W.J.MacLeay, 1871
  • Zargus Wollaston, 1854
